Northern Ireland since 1921
Humanities & Social Sciences Course by Trinity College Dublin - Dublin City South, Co. DublinNorthern Ireland, like the Irish Free State, was born of revolution and civil war. Like much of contemporary Europe it was also indelibly marked by the experience of the Great War and the post-war break-up of empires. Though remaining part of the United Kingdom, it was a markedly different society from England, Scotland and Wales.…
